dc.description.abstractNowadays exploration to enhance the design of antenna likes to minimize the size of antenna. One of the techniques is a meander line to reduce the size. In this project, that antenna operate at Ultra High Frequency (UHF) band has been designed. The range frequency includes 450 MHz to 470 MHz for handheld radio application. The antenna is a meander line with dual sleeve length antenna. The antenna will be designing using Computer Simulation Technology (CST) that is Microwave CST 2006 / 2008, simulations has been carried out to investigate the antenna’s performance and characteristics. From the simulation results, it has been found that antenna is able to operate at desired resonant frequencies with the specific bandwidth. The antenna is fabricated on a dielectric slab, BST (Barium Strontium Titanate) and also known as Ba1-x Srx TiO3. Simulation results compared with corresponding measurement of fabricated measurement. Then the design has been tested with the Advantest Network Analyzer. Antennas designed and simulated to achieve the best return loss at the desired frequency, which is 470 MHz. This unique property of meander line with dual sleeve has been exploited in order to develop new class of antenna element design that UHF-band for compact in size.en_US
